Buy the parts off ebay or online websites like newegg.com and build it yourself. You can run that game easily on max settings no problem with a lot of PCs. If you want to go cheap I suggest just getting someones used single core PC off ebay, 1 gig ram (more than you'll need but desired), and a good graphics card that's bang for your buck. You can run that with a pretty low end cpu, but if you want to run other games I suggest in the 3gz range and higher. AMD or Intel doesn't matter. For graphics card a good bang for your buck card is the x850 ATI. It outperforms a lot of newer cards because it has a high clock frequency and with a simple program it unlocks the card into an x850 xt/pe which gives the card another 15%-20% boost in performance.
With that computer you'll be able to run a lot of new games. It won't break the bank either. Don't feel scared about building a PC. It's actually really easy and I built my first one a couple months ago with no manual or anything.

Henchmen are in all three games to fill out your party. Heroes (customizable henchmen, basically) are only in Nightfall. Factions is based on PvP, Nightfall is geared more for PvE and due to heroes is a bit more friendly if you just want to play by yourself most of the time.
The battles they're talking about in Factions are the big ones where the two factions control territory and it shifts depending on who's been winning more battles.
I'd go with Nightfall to begin with, myself.
